TitleFree Workshop: Bringing Japanese Culture into the Classroom, Nov. 20, 2004, Washington, D.C.

Teachers are encouraged to bring Japanese culture into the classroom by
attending a free teacher workshop geared primarily to elementary school
educators but all are welcome. The teacher workshop is organized by the
National Children’s Museum, National Building Museum and ICTE’s Mid
Atlantic Region Japan in the Schools (MARJiS). Saturday, November 20,
2004, 9:00 am- 1:30 pm at the National Building Museum, Washington, DC. A
brand new exhibit with authentic artifacts, “Five Friends from Japan: Children
in Japan Today,” becomes the classroom space. Workshop participants will
receive free resource materials and activities for use in the classroom.
Registration is required. Limited space is available. The deadline is
November 12.
